Donatien
@Cortex, I built Tiger 1 with heavy hobby, too (and i have panther tracks in the same brand).

It's much better than original tracks, but assembly is a little fragile and tricky.
Don't try to assemble them from the side (the 2 tracks at the same level). I found it's easier to put already assembled tracks on the table, and assemble the new tracks from above.
it's difficult to explain, but there are only 2 ways to assemble tracks : by side, or above 😅
